<p>This data set mainly includes index data of 15 elements such as organic matter content, total nitrogen, C:N, CO2, CaCo3, cation exchange capacity, Na as a percentage of total, PH value, and nutrient availability in the soil in Balkhash Lake in 2010. The soil profiles were established by scientific researchers on site and measured by stratified soil profiles. A total of 7 profiles were established, of which the positions of 1 #and 2 #were the same, and the positions of 3 #and 4 #were the same. According to the environment in which the profiles were located, the sampling depth and spacing of each profile were different. 1 #, 2 #and 4 #were divided into 7 layers, with the deepest to 210 cm; other profiles were sampled into 6 layers, with the deepest to 130 cm. </p>

Obtained through field sampling and indoor analysis and testing. Provided by the Strategic Pilot Science and Technology Project (Category A) of China Academy of Sciences,"Pan-Third Pole Environmental Change and Green Silk Road Construction"(project number XDA20000000).
Field collection was completed by members of the Jilili Abdu External Force team of Xinjiang Institute of Ecology and Geography, China Academy of Sciences, and laboratory analysis and testing were completed by the Ecology and Environmental Analysis and Testing Center of Xinjiang Institute of Ecology and Geography, China Academy of Sciences.
The experimental analysis process strictly follows the laboratory water quality analysis experimental operating procedures, and experimental operation professionals complete the operation and record the data.
